MANILA, Philippines — President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. directed the Department of Budget and Management (DBM) and the Department of Public Works and Highways (DPWH) to conduct a "sweeping review" of the DPWH proposed budget under the 2026 National Expenditure Program (NEP), Malacañang said Wednesday.
In a press conference, Palace Press Officer Claire Castro said this would ensure necessary changes and the proper use of people’s money., This news data comes from:http://nfer-ghqh-cg-js.ycyzqzxyh.com
The President issued the directive following his exposure of irregularities in the DPWH flood control projects, which prompted a thorough investigation into the matter.
